Accuracy of heating calculators

stressbaby
17 years ago

I have been wondering...with the recent discussions of insulating north walls, installing reflective surfaces on north walls, insulating foundations, radiative versus conductive heat loss...are the online greenhouse heating calculators accurate?

It is my understanding that they use the standard formula Q=(deltaT*A)/R. But I've got a brick kneewall and an insulated north wall, so how accurate is the result of the calculation? I've wondered about breaking the formula down into Q=((deltaT*A1)/R1)+((deltaT*A2/R2)+((deltaT*A3/R3)...

Are the results of these calculations useful as a starting point? Is there a better way to do it?
